Transaction 2588690cb9caa2d7abc5fc3832f7d444adca7fba44e1741ad58a8da7318aa869

1 Input
2 Outputs
  • 2588690cb9caa2d7abc5fc3832f7d444adca7fba44e1741ad58a8da7318aa869:0
  • value  34580156
    address  1B4qdR8uoCjmyuwMtPm7PDYC54u1pvQg3A
  • 2588690cb9caa2d7abc5fc3832f7d444adca7fba44e1741ad58a8da7318aa869:1
  • value  1000944
    address  1JXwvo6f9gJtska1cEEcFAsi7hhpBzQUS2